The largest TAG Rugby event in Ireland returns this evening with the Galway Corinthians TAG festival at Corinthian Park.
This long standing event is run as part of the Connacht Rugby TAG Series, has 72 teams and over 1000 players taking to the nine pitches weekly at the ground over the next ten weeks.
The event is now very much part of the Galway summer and its timing is deliberate as to not clash too much with the Arts Festival with Finals night on the 17th of July following slightly after the start of the Festival itself on the 13th.
Another important factor of the event’s success has been the “Party Nights” which always has a fundraising element and three of those nights are again confirmed for this year’s TAG. Following on from the opening night this evening there will be the “Fancy Dress” night on the 5th of June, “County Colours” night on Thursday the 25th of June and the now famed “Finals Night” on Friday, 17th of July when all finals will be held. A decision on the chosen charity will be announced on the club social media pages in the next couple of weeks.
